Responsibilities
Verification Tasks:

1. Attend ODK training prior to monitoring & Evaluation.

2. Testing ODK form on the tablet prior traveling to the field and reporting to Direct Supervisor on any gaps or discrepancy if exist

3. Receiving a fully charged tablet and hard copy of beneficiary list and ensuring that the received items are kept safe and properly returned to Direct Supervisor at the end of each working day.

4. Traveling to the field of daily basis as per locations identified by Direct Supervisor in order to collect required beneficiary data (soft, hard or both)

5. Accurate use of ODK based surveys for HH visit documentation

6. Thoroughly examine HH documents

7. Properly issue HH coupons and make sure that they are consistent with the data collected.

8. Prepare all maps, reports and data spreadsheets required by Direct Supervisor

9. Attend all meeting requested by Direct Supervisor.

10. Report to Direct Supervisor on any complaints made by beneficiaries during verification

11. Other tasks that may be assigned prior to distribution

Distribution Tasks:

1. Traveling to field locations on daily basis as instructed by Direct Supervisor.

2. Coordinate with Medair field focal point to prepare distribution plan.

3. Collecting all issued HH coupons after the beneficiaries check their Kits and sign and date the HH coupons.

4. Prepare all distribution reports as requested by Direct Supervisor.

5. Matching collected HH coupons with distributed kits on daily basis and directly report to Direct Supervisor in case any discrepancies are spotted.

6. Attend all meeting requested by Direct Supervisor. 7. Document and Report to Direct Supervisor on any complaints made by beneficiaries during distribution

8. Other tasks that may be requested during distribution.

About us
Medair is a humanitarian, non-governmental, non-profit organization with headquarters in Switzerland, founded in 1989 and currently working in 14 countries throughout the world.
We bring relief and recovery to people who are suffering in remote and devastated communities around the world. Medair helps communities to survive crisis, recover with dignity, and develop skills to build a better future in core areas Health and Nutrition, WASH (Water, Sanitation, Hygiene), Shelter/Infrastructure.
